The most commonly used treatments for vaginitis are oral and topical medications. Generally, topical medications mainly refer to suppositories. According to the different types of vaginitis, appropriate suppositories are selected for treatment. The effect is still good. The drug can be directly administered to the internal tissue structure of the vagina, thereby achieving a good anti-inflammatory and bactericidal effect. Urinate in time: If the bladder is full of urine, bacteria can easily multiply inside. When urinating, the urine will flush away the bacteria in the urethra and vaginal opening, which has a natural cleansing effect. In order to ensure urine volume, you can drink more water and ensure that you urinate every 2 to 3 hours. 2. Avoid contamination: Urethritis is often caused by bacterial infection, the most common of which is inflammation caused by Escherichia coli infection. If the anal area is not cleaned properly, E. coli may enter the urethra through the anus, causing urinary tract infection. Therefore, when women wipe with paper after defecation, they should follow the order from front to back to avoid contaminating the vaginal opening. 3.
